A global trend report conducted by Fly Research spoke to 5,750 participants from 31 different countries about the use of smartphones . The findings showed that mobile phone usage globally has risen by 90 % over the last 10 years . Nokia kept the report ’ s findings in mind when designing and launching its six new devices .
Our trust in technology
Trust is an important factor when choosing our mobile partner – 72 % of UAE respondents say that knowing their phone is secure is very important to them .
Over half ( 60 %) admit to being worried about being scammed , with a surprising 47 % of Gen Zers ( 18 – 24-year-olds ) saying they have already been scammed .
On a positive note , 19 % admit that they update their software straight away , followed by 17 % who let their software be updated at night automatically .
However , almost half of the respondents ( 45 %) do not know if their phone has the latest security updates or not , leaving them vulnerable to threats and hackers .
Cutting down the churn
When it comes to how long UAE respondents keep hold of their phones , on average , they wait up to 18 months before changing them . As many as 71 % admit that they would like to keep their phone for longer , and 77 % would do so if the devices maintained their performance over time .
Respondents in the UAE are becoming aware about the brands they choose and ecological and sustainability concerns weigh on the minds of most . Fifty-seven percent actively seek out companies that offer a sustainable offering when making purchases , such as packaging and products . Additionally , over half of the respondents in the UAE ( 52 %) are concerned about the excessive electronic waste produced and 61 % make an effort to buy products that help the environment . �
